Dhāniāli
Dhāniāli is a hamlet in Pukhri, Chamba, Himachal Pradesh and has an elevation of 1,512 metres. Dhāniāli is situated nearby to the hamlet Barotha, as well as near Bhakrera.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Chamba is a town in the Chamba district in the Indian state of Himachal Pradesh. According to the 2001 Indian census, Chamba has a population of 20,312 people.
